The creatine gap in plant-based diets

Creatine is synthesized from three amino acids—methionine, glycine and arginine—which are present in both plant and animal proteins. However, animal products like meat, poultry and fish provide preformed creatine, making them far more efficient sources. Studies show that vegetarians and vegans have significantly lower creatine stores than meat eaters, potentially impacting muscle function, brain performance and energy metabolism. While the body can produce creatine independently, dietary intake ensures optimal saturation. Without animal products, plant-based eaters may miss out on these benefits unless they supplement. Research suggests that even omnivores typically maintain only 60% to 80% of their creatine stores through diet alone, leaving room for enhancement. From gym to brain: The dual benefits of creatine

Creatine's reputation as a performance enhancer is well-earned. It replenishes adenosine triphosphate (ATP), the energy currency of cells, allowing muscles to sustain high-intensity efforts longer. Athletes often take 2-5 grams (g) daily to boost strength, endurance and recovery, with some opting for a short-term "loading phase" of up to 20 g before competitions. But creatine's cognitive effects are equally compelling. A daily 5 g dose has been shown to improve working memory and processing speed, while controlled trials show that supplementing with higher doses (up to 20 g per day for two weeks) may further sharpen mental performance. These benefits span all ages and activity levels, provided some strength training is included—a finding that underscores creatine's role beyond athletics. For vegans and vegetarians, supplementation may yield even greater returns. A 2020 systematic review analyzing nine studies found that vegetarians taking creatine experienced:
  • Increased muscle creatine levels (often surpassing those of meat eaters)
  • Enhanced strength, power, and endurance during exercise
  • Improved memory and cognitive function

Choosing the right supplement

Not all creatine products are created equal. Experts recommend opting for a third-party tested powder (not gummies or chewables) providing at least 5 g of creatine monohydrate per serving. Some formulations, like those combined with taurine, an amino acid supporting muscle, brain and heart health, offer added benefits. Hydration is critical when supplementing, as creatine draws water into muscle cells. Insufficient fluid intake can lead to side effects like elevated blood pressure or digestive discomfort.
